Hyperliquid vs Chainlink: which should you stake?
Hyperliquid currently offers the higher APY at 20.00% compared to Chainlink's 4.50%. That's a 15.50 percentage point difference in annual yield.
In terms of market cap, Hyperliquid is the larger asset at $9.77B, which generally indicates more liquidity and lower volatility risk.
Both assets can be staked through various platforms and protocols. Consider diversifying across both rather than choosing one exclusively — this spreads your risk across different networks and ecosystems.
